1
Q

Child support percentage of combined parental income for 1 child is _____ percent

A

17

FCA 413

2
Q

Child support percentage of combined parental income for 2 children is ___ percent

A

25

FCA 413

3
Q

Child support percentage of combined parental income for 4 children is __ percent

A

31

FCA 413

4
Q

Child support percentage of combined parental income for 3 children __ percent

A

29

FCA 413

5
Q

Child support percentage of combined parental income for 5 or more children is __ percent

A

No less than 35

FCA 413

10
Q

A child support order is effective from what date?

A

From the date of filing petition, or if child is in receipt of public assistance, date child became eligible for assistance. Whichever is sooner.

FCA 449

11
Q

Willful failure to obey support order, maximum jail:

A

6 months

FCA 454
